Simplifying Healthcare Claims with X12 837
Healthcare claims processing can be a complex and arduous undertaking. To reduce these challenges, the healthcare industry has embraced the X12 837 standard. This robust electronic format provides a organized way to transmit claim information between providers and payers. By leveraging the X12 837 format, stakeholders can obtain significant improvements such as increased precision, reduced processing duration, and optimized claim visibility.
Additionally, the X12 837 standard promotes interoperability, allowing for seamless data exchange between different systems within the healthcare ecosystem. This fosters coordination among providers, payers, and other stakeholders, ultimately leading to a more optimized healthcare claims process.
- Key components of the X12 837 standard include claim details, patient information, provider identification, billing codes, and payment instructions.
- Utilizing the X12 837 format often involves software solutions that can process and transmit claims electronically.
- Instruction for healthcare professionals on the X12 837 standard is crucial to ensure accurate and adherent claim submission.

Real-World X12 Use Cases and Examples
The ANSI X12 standard plays a crucial role for facilitating electronic data interchange (EDI) between businesses. A variety of industries utilize X12 messages to share critical content. From purchase orders, to claims processing, X12 facilitates operational effectiveness.
- For instance
- Healthcare providers use X12 messages to submit claims digitally, speeding up the compensation process.
- Merchants leverage X12 to manage purchase orders from vendors, confirming timely transportation of goods.
